WebAug 21, 2024 · Recent network meta-analyses support the use of pharmacotherapy in patients with generalised anxiety disorder (GAD). Compared with placebo, drug treatment can improve symptoms and quality of life, and is more effective in preventing relapse. WebNov 27, 2012 · Summary points. Generalized anxiety disorder (GAD) is associated with substantial distress and disability. GAD is often associated with other medical and psychiatric disorders. Antidepressants, such as sertraline, are generally first line medical treatment options. Psychotherapy and other psychosocial treatments can also be effective.
